§ 26.1-44-02 — Duty to file evidence of insurance
1.Each surplus lines producer, after the placing of any surplus lines insurance if the
insured's home state is this state, shall execute and file a report of placement, no later
than March first for the quarter ending the preceding December thirty-first, June first
for the quarter ending the preceding March thirty-first, September first for the quarter
ending the preceding June thirtieth, and December first for the quarter ending the
preceding September thirtieth of each year, regarding the insurance which must be
kept confidential by the commissioner. The report of placement must include:
a.The name and address of the insured;
b.The identity of the insurer or insurers;
c.The amount of premium charged for the insurance;
d.The amount of premium tax; and
